About Invesco Fundamental High Yield Corporate Bond ETF (NYSEARCA:PHB)

The Invesco Fundamental High Yield Corporate Bond ETF (PHB) is an exchange-traded fund that is based on the RAFI Bonds US High Yield 1-10 index. The fund tracks a fundamental-weighted index of high-yield US corporate bonds that must be rated between B3\u002FB- and Ba1\u002FBB+. PHB was launched on Nov 15, 2007 and is managed by Invesco.

What does PHB invest in?

Invesco Fundamental High Yield Corporate Bond ETF is a fixed income fund issued by Invesco. PHB focuses on high yield investments and follows the RAFI Bonds U.S. High Yield 1-10 Index. The fund's investments total to approximately $525.67 million assets under management.

What is the management fee for Invesco Fundamental High Yield Corporate Bond ETF?

Invesco Fundamental High Yield Corporate Bond ETF's management fee is 0.50% and has no other recorded expenses or fee waivers. The net expense ratio for PHB is 0.50%.
